More details have surfaced recently regarding the private loan program being implemented through a public/private partnership between the state of Connecticut and credit unions which I had first posted about in mid-November.
The press release from Governor Rell's office which appeared on the StamfordPlus.com site on January 26th provided the following highlights:
- Over 20 credit unions are participating in the program
- Rates offered will be between 5.75% and 6.0%
- In terms of risk sharing, the state, through the Connecticut Health and Education Facilities Authority, is providing 20% guarantees on these loans

Earlier, in September of 2008, Iowa Student Loan announced a that they would be partnering "with Iowa financial institutions to create the Iowa Alliance Private Student Loan Program to fund a limited number of nonguaranteed private loans for students who have no other source of financing to continue
their education this year. A total of 16 lenders have pooled nearly $20 million that will be
allocated to Iowa residents attending eligible Iowa colleges and universities."
These are just two examples of creative solutions taking place at the state-level to address the private loan availability crisis.
